WordPress

Ollie Theme Faces Pushback from WordPress Theme Review Team – WP Tavern

Mike McAlister, creator of the free Ollie theme, has been working in the direction of getting his theme accredited for internet hosting on WordPress.org. Ollie went into public beta in April 2023 and gained momentum over the following few months when McAlister previewed the theme’s new onboarding wizard.

WordPress customers have been sluggish to undertake the block editor and block themes by extension. In 2022, solely 54% of respondents to WordPress’ annual survey have used the block editor, 4 years after it was launched. Block themes have trickled into the official listing, far behind the lofty objectives set for his or her growth. The sluggish motion in the direction of block-based websites has led some to take a position on whether there will ever be a market for commercial block themes.

Ollie was designed to make onboarding to a block theme simpler and the Website Editor extra approachable, in order that customers don’t have to start out from a clean canvas. The theme’s demo boasts “a 40-hr head begin” on organising a brand new WordPress web site, thanks partially to dozens of patterns for quick web page constructing. Ollie’s built-in onboarding expertise goals to drastically cut back the period of time customers spend getting began.

After receiving vital pushback from the Theme Evaluate staff throughout Ollie’s three weeks within the queue, McAlister has put up a ballot requesting suggestions on how he ought to proceed.

Though provisionally accredited by veteran theme reviewer Justin Tadlock, who stated the onboarding performance ought to be allowed till WordPress core affords a normal answer, Ollie was met with heavy criticism from different members of the staff.

“The setup wizard is plugin territory,” UXL Themes founder and theme reviewer Andrew Starr stated. “Why not make this as a plugin that will work with any block theme? A plugin could possibly be inspiration or a nudge to enhance the core expertise.”

McAlister responded to this query within the Trac ticket for the review and in posts on X. He maintains {that a} plugin is a “far worse expertise for the tip consumer” and for his staff because the maintainers of the product. Additionally, for the reason that plugin assessment queue has 1,249 plugins awaiting assessment with builders ready a median of 98 days for an preliminary assessment, a plugin for Ollie’s onboarding expertise would possible not be dwell till subsequent yr.

“As a compromise and present of fine religion, I’ve chopped down the onboarding wizard to a fraction of what it was,” he stated. “No cube. Nonetheless, it continues to be a extremely contentious concern that’s inflicting of us to publicly query my intentions and integrity. Disheartening to say the least.”

Automattic-sponsored contributor Justin Tadlock, who helped writer the rules in query a few years in the past and who has historically been extensively esteemed for his impeccable judgment regarding the grey areas of content creation in themes and the necessity of preserving data portability, weighed in on the ticket after performing the preliminary assessment:

As somebody who co-wrote the unique guideline for settings to make use of the customizer, I can say with 100% certainty that we by no means meant that to be a tough line drawn within the sand. The staff reps can and have at all times had the aptitude to mark a theme as a “particular case” (there’s even a tag for this within the backend, or there was once I was a rep). And there are themes the place we felt just like the performance was distinctive sufficient to present it a little bit of wiggle room. That was a place that we took after we wrote the “settings have to be within the customizer” guideline. Whereas I’m now not one of many staff reps, I really feel like this settings web page function is exclusive sufficient to mark as a “particular case.”

With block themes, some issues have to be reevaluated as a result of the customizer just isn’t obtainable by default and isn’t an anticipated a part of the block theme expertise. In reality, this guideline could be very particular to traditional themes. Nothing has been written but for block themes. Whether or not that’s factor, I don’t know. This could possibly be second for experimentation.

I disagree that the settings web page ought to be packaged as a companion plugin. That defeats the aim of its inclusion within the theme, and it could create an extra hurdle for the customers who would profit probably the most from this function.

Yoast-sponsored contributor Carolina Nymark contends that permitting this onboarding expertise will set a precedent that erodes the usual the staff is attempting to uphold for the ecosystem of themes hosted on WordPress.org and provides Ollie an unfair business benefit:

“That settings pages are usually not allowed is in some ways unrelated to the customizer. And if we actually wish to angle it that means, it could be means simpler to re-enable the customizer hyperlink within the theme.

It’s about having a customary that’s simple for all theme authors to make use of and straightforward to assessment.
It’s about not opening up the evaluations to a different scenario with extremely troublesome and time consuming evaluations of code that the theme builders themselves don’t perceive as a result of they copy-pasted it and managed to trigger all kinds of errors and safety points.
The place that function “lives”, within the customizer or on one other web page, just isn’t the difficulty.

I would really like everybody to additionally contemplate that the Website Editor is in no way far-off from fixing the issue with the preliminary template choice. It doesn’t remedy all onboarding steps, like attending to the Website Editor, however it’s bettering.

Examine it with the usage of TGMPA. There’s a downside that wants fixing and an answer has been agreed upon the place the theme writer and reviewers solely want to regulate a number of variables and textual content strings.

If one thing comparable could possibly be reached right here I’d help it.

This isn’t a few particular case, as a result of it’s an unfair business benefit over different theme builders.

Ollie is a beautifully-designed multipurpose theme of the very best caliber, the likes of which WordPress.org doesn’t see fairly often. If increasing block theme adoption is a crucial aim, these are the sorts of experiences you need folks constructing for WordPress customers. It might be time to redefine theme pointers primarily based on the chances that the block editor permits, as an alternative of saddling block themes with antiquated constraints for the sake of maintaining a more expedient review process.

“Simply because there are issues with onboarding it doesn’t imply {that a} theme, any theme, is the best instrument simply because one can put code in it,” Nymark stated. “Plugins prolong options, themes show content material.”

Given the quantity of pushback from the Theme Evaluate staff, McAlister is now torn about eradicating all the pieces “additional” to get Ollie within the listing for higher distribution, or to maintain the improvements in place and forego the listing in favor of impartial distribution. To this point, the outcomes of his ballot are overwhelmingly in favor of McAlister distributing the theme himself.

“I’m obsessed with innovation and getting probably the most out of all the chances that fashionable WordPress affords us,” McAlister advised the Tavern. “We had been tasked to ‘Study JavaScript Deeply’ to not stay the place we’ve been for thus lengthy, however to push the boundaries and scope out the way forward for WordPress and what’s doable.

“So we designed and developed Ollie’s instructional dashboard and onboarding wizard to assist customers recover from among the hurdles they’ve been plagued with for thus lengthy when organising a brand new website or switching to a brand new theme. We even designed it in a really core-inspired strategy to match the positioning editor to create a really cohesive expertise. The suggestions has been inspiring!”

After posting about his expertise with the Theme Evaluate staff, which McAlister characterised as “rocky (and downright combative),” the neighborhood following his work on Ollie over the past year has rallied round him with recommendation and help.

“I’m torn about this,” Joost de Valk commented on McAlister’s ballot on X. “I really feel WordPress wants these onboarding experiences. Very very a lot. Ought to or not it’s in themes? Undecided. Ought to the theme repository block these things? I don’t suppose so… we ought to be open to experimenting with this a bit extra.”

McAlister stated that even because the theme’s creator, he’s torn concerning the determination as effectively.

“I constructed this as religion try to assist folks onboard into block themes and hopefully even assist drive adoption,” he stated. “My intentions are pure and steeped in 15 years of doing it ‘the WP means.’ It’s an try to maneuver the needle, value a shot anyway.”

“I at all times felt that onboarding like this ought to be a part of Core,” Yoast-sponsored contributor Ari Stathopoulos commented. “The present expertise for a newcomer to WP just isn’t one. Now we have to start out someplace… if it’s in themes, then so be it.”

WordPress’ Theme Evaluate staff has a important selection right here, whether or not to stifle innovation and throw the ebook at probably the most extremely anticipated block themes, or determine this as a particular case the place the writer has the customers’ greatest pursuits at coronary heart.

Many contributors within the dialogue on X inspired McAlister to distribute his work independently, citing examples of different WordPress merchandise which have discovered success in doing so. This could be an unlucky loss for WordPress.org the place the undertaking is actually capturing itself within the foot by clinging to outmoded pointers with a purpose to deny prime quality block themes which are innovating to create a greater consumer expertise. In pursuit of a extra strong providing of block themes, the very last thing WordPress must do is push back its trailblazers.

“Since this morning, there was an amazing quantity of suggestions telling me to keep away from the WordPress.org listing,” McAlister stated. “I’m form of bummed by this as a result of I feel it says one thing concerning the listing that a number of of us suppose however few wish to say out loud.

“Personally, I would like the listing to succeed and be an inspiring and resourceful jump-off level for brand spanking new WordPress customers! It’s the entrance web page of our open supply undertaking, of our neighborhood. It ought to be a showcase of the best our neighborhood has to supply. However at this time, I’m disheartened and undecided if it’s the place the place I wish to put a few of my greatest work up to now.”



Leave a Reply

Your email address will not be published. Required fields are marked *